Decoding the Goshen Weather Report

Alright, so you've pulled up the Goshen weather report. Now, what does it all mean? Let's break down the key elements you'll typically find in a weather forecast. Understanding these components will help you interpret the forecast accurately and make informed decisions.

Temperature

Temperature is, perhaps, the most basic piece of information. The report will typically provide the expected high and low temperatures for the day. This helps you decide what clothes to wear and whether you'll need to layer up. Temperature is usually given in degrees Fahrenheit (°F) or Celsius (°C).

Precipitation

This refers to any form of water falling from the sky. The forecast will tell you whether there's a chance of rain, snow, sleet, or hail. It will also indicate the expected amount of precipitation, often expressed as a percentage. For instance, a 60% chance of rain means that there's a 60% probability that rain will occur in the forecast area.

Wind

The wind forecast includes the wind speed and direction. This information is crucial for outdoor activities. Strong winds can make it dangerous to be outside, while the wind direction is important for boating or flying kites. The wind speed is often measured in miles per hour (mph) or kilometers per hour (km/h).

Humidity

Humidity is the measure of the amount of water vapor in the air. High humidity can make the air feel muggy and uncomfortable, even if the temperature isn't that high. The report will usually provide the relative humidity, which is expressed as a percentage. It indicates the amount of moisture present in the air compared to the maximum amount it can hold at that temperature.

Other Important Factors

Besides these core elements, weather reports often include additional details like the UV index, the time of sunrise and sunset, and the air quality index. The UV index indicates the level of the sun's ultraviolet radiation, which can help you decide if you need sunscreen. The time of sunrise and sunset is important for planning outdoor activities. The air quality index provides information about the level of air pollution, which is essential for people with respiratory problems.

Goshen Weather: Beyond Tomorrow

So, you've got the Goshen weather forecast for tomorrow covered, but what about the days beyond? Weather forecasting is an ever-evolving science, and while short-term forecasts are generally quite accurate, predicting the weather further out becomes increasingly complex. Here’s a quick peek at what you might expect:

Extended Forecasts

Most weather apps and websites offer extended forecasts that go beyond the next 24 hours. These can provide a general outlook for the next few days, or even a week or two. Keep in mind, these extended forecasts are less precise than the daily reports, so consider them more as a trend indicator than a definitive prediction.

Long-Range Outlooks

For those looking even further ahead, long-range outlooks can offer insights into seasonal trends. These are usually provided by organizations like the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A). They might indicate whether a season is expected to be warmer, colder, wetter, or drier than average. These long-range forecasts are useful for planning activities like planting a garden, scheduling outdoor events, or anticipating potential weather-related issues. They are less detailed than short-term forecasts but can provide helpful context.
